Reliance Jio 5G network is now available in 365 cities, adding 34 more cities

Reliance Jio said it has invested Rs 40,446 crore in Tamil Nadu. (File)

Chennai:

Reliance Jio Infocomm has added 34 more cities, including eight from Tamil Nadu, to its True 5G network, taking the total number of service offerings to 365.

Ambur, Chidambaram, Namakkal, Pudukottai, Ramanathapuram, Sivakasi, Tiruchengode and Villupuram and Puducherry in Tamil Nadu were covered in the latest round of network connectivity exercise conducted by the telecom major on Wednesday.

In January, 5G services were officially launched in Coimbatore, Madurai, Tiruchirappalli, Salem, Hosur and Vellore in addition to the existing facility in Chennai. The company said it has invested Rs 40,446 crore in Tamil Nadu.

Commenting on Wednesday’s launch, a spokesperson said, “We are delighted to have launched Jio True 5G services in 34 additional cities, taking the total to 365 cities.” “Jio has achieved this milestone in less than 120 days since its beta test launch and is on track to connect the entire country with the transformative Jio True 5G services by December 2023.” Jio users will get Jio welcome offer to avail unlimited data up to 1 Gbps and no extra charges, the company said.
